Digi-Key Electronics partners with Mini-Circuits
Digi-Key Electronics has secured a global distribution partnership with Mini-Circuits to offer its MMIC product line-up of 50 GHz LTCC filters, baluns and couplers, plus patented reflectionless filters.
Mini-Circuits radio frequency (RF), microwave and millimetre-wave components and systems products are used in commercial, industrial and military applications including cellular wireless, aerospace, satellite, Mil-Spec, CATV/broadband, RFID, test instrumentation, diagnostic imaging and more.
